I am pretty uncomputerate, but:

1. If Cupalloys are in your Favorites, perhaps their address has got corrupted. Delete them from Favorites, use your browser to find them again, and add them as a "new"  Favorite.

2. Maybe Cupalloys has sent you a dud cookie. It might be worth deleting their cookie from your computer, then trying to raise their website again.

If you use Internet Explorer, open it, click Tools then Internet Options, then on the General tab, under Browsing History, Click Settings, then View Files. That lists hundreds of cookies. Click on the Name column heading, and they will appear in alphabetical order. Look for one called cookie.me@cupalloys or similar, right click on it and then left click on Delete.

Then close everything back to Internet Explorer, and try Cupalloys again.

It is possible to do a wholesale deletion of all cookies, but this will cause a lot of your Favorites to forget your details so isn't advisable.
